Uses of Class
net.sf.cpsolver.ifs.extension.Extension

Packages that use Extension
net.sf.cpsolver.ifs.dbt Dynamic backtracking extension of IFS solver 
net.sf.cpsolver.ifs.extension IFS Extensions (conflict-based statistics, maintenance of arc consistency) 
net.sf.cpsolver.ifs.solver IFS Solver 
net.sf.cpsolver.studentsct.extension Student Sectioning: Various Extensions. 
 

Uses of Extension in net.sf.cpsolver.ifs.dbt
 

Subclasses of Extension in net.sf.cpsolver.ifs.dbt
 class DbtPropagation
          Maintenance of arc consistency in dynamic backtracking.
 

Uses of Extension in net.sf.cpsolver.ifs.extension
 

Subclasses of Extension in net.sf.cpsolver.ifs.extension
 class ConflictStatistics
          Conflict-based statistics.
 class MacPropagation
          MAC propagation.
 class MacRevised
          Another implementation of MAC propagation.
 class SearchIntensification
          Go back to the best known solution when no better solution is found within the given amount of iterations.
 class ViolatedInitials
          Computation of violated initial values (minimal perturbation problem).
 

Uses of Extension in net.sf.cpsolver.ifs.solver
 

Methods in net.sf.cpsolver.ifs.solver with parameters of type Extension
 void Solver.addExtension(Extension extension)
          Add an IFS extension
 

Uses of Extension in net.sf.cpsolver.studentsct.extension
 

Subclasses of Extension in net.sf.cpsolver.studentsct.extension
 class DistanceConflict
          This extension computes student distant conflicts.
 class StudentConflictStatistics
          Same as ConflictStatistics, however, conflict with real students can be weighted differently than with last-like students.